I'm getting connection issues with my Fritz.box 7390 with the internet coming and going intermittently in the past week or so. The only sign of distress is the "Timeout during PPP negotiations" in my Fritz.box log. Is the problem on my end?

Give Customer care a call on 0800 022 022 and talk to them about a line test. Since it's a 7390, are you on adsl or maybe vdsl? Have you plugged any new devices into your phone jacks at home? Try removing all apart from the router to eliminate any causes, then try re-introducing. If you're a little savvy, re-punching down/terminating your jack points maybe worth a go.
